Many cats and dogs seen by the Emergency Referral Service at RVC Small Animal Referrals have signs of respiratory distress (dyspnoea). This can be gradually progressive or come on very rapidly with few warning signs. Dyspnoea can be very distressing to the patient, can worsen rapidly and is life-threatening. hanna lutz

Web22 Apr 2024 · Veterinary and After Care. Electrical shock victims must be seen by a veterinarian as soon as possible. Drugs are often used to stabilize an irregular heartbeat, and fluid therapy combats circulation problems and shock.
